Sabah II Al-Sabah

Sheikh Sabah II bin Jaber Al-Sabah (1784 – November 1866) was the fourth ruler of Kuwait, ruling from 1859 to November 1866. He was the eldest son of Jaber I Al-Sabah who he succeeded. Sheikh Sabah negotiated the Anglo-Kuwaiti Maritime truce of 1841.[1]
